If you are coming for the Easter holidays .. Good Friday is a very big tradition day for us... and most hotels will run special traditional activities such as kite making (quite an art) and kite flying. Good friday the island flies kites!! the bermuda kite is built from colourful tissue paper and sticks .. they are gorgeous ... and you will hear the island humming from the "hummers" that people put on the kites. It is a tradition to have codfish cakes and hot cross buns and to go to Horseshoe beach to join in the kite flying activities and competitions. There are categories for children and visitors too .. and we have a tug of war competition with the visitors. Easter Sunday there are easter egg hunts and church services .. it is a big family day with most people having a meal similar to your Thanksgiving .. but instead of sweet potatoes ...we have a traditional dish called Cassava Pie served with our meal .. you have to try it!!

The private schools are on holiday over that week as well .. the government schools only get the holiday weekend .. so there are plenty of island wide activities to do too ... you may not want to stay at the hotel. Be sure to take them to see the dolphins even if you dont want to do an encounter ... and being a mum myself .. i find that the children are usually quite happy just to spend a day at the beach. Hamilton Fairmont is not near a beach ... it is a city hotel .. so you may prefer the Southampton one which has a fun childrens pool, a private beach and is adjacent to the famous Horseshoe beach where all the action will be on Good Friday!!
